Unraveling Market Movements: Technical Analysis for Forex Trading

Technical analysis employs historical price data and trading volume to forecast future price movements. Investors who practice technical analysis scrutinize chart patterns, indicators, and movements to discover potential buying and selling scenarios.

A common technique in technical analysis is the use of support and resistance levels. Support levels represent price points where buying pressure overpowers selling pressure, possibly halting a downward trend. Conversely, resistance levels mark price points where selling pressure dominates, frequently preventing further price upswings.

Moreover, technical analysts often rely on indicators to measure market sentiment and momentum. Moving averages, for example, smooth out price data over a defined time period, highlighting underlying trends. Meanwhile, oscillators like the Relative Strength Index (RSI) measure the magnitude of recent price changes to detect potential overbought or oversold conditions.

By interpreting these technical indicators and patterns, traders aim to make informed trading decisions. , Nonetheless, it's important to remember that technical analysis is not a guarantee of success in forex trading.

Market movements can be influenced by a wide range of factors, and technical analysis should be integrated into fundamental analysis and risk management strategies for a more comprehensive approach.
